COVID-19 spread simulation

Covid Simulator is a free-to-play simulation game that visualizes how the coronavirus quickly spreads and leads to a disaster. With a major aim to encourage more people to get vaccinated and observe COVID-19 precautions, it creates a picture through a simple video game of how fast the transmission happens and how scary the results can be.

Developed by coldrice, you'll be able to comfortably play covid-19 simulator on your Windows desktop using mouse and keyboard controls. For more games that revolve around the pandemic virus, you can check out Coronavirus Simulator.

Get a clear image of the virus transmission

Coronavirus has begun spreading worldwide since early 2020. With its rapid escalation, it caused illness, long-term cases, and worst, death to millions of people all over the world. More than charts and diagrams, the developer observed that it is best to illustrate the transmission of the virus through a game simulator which can further increase awareness. Hence, Covid Simulator was created to address the concerns.

Here, you will establish a procedurally generated workplace wherein you have the liberty to adjust the number of employees, infected, masked, and vaccinated. You can even manually add or remove masks as well as vaccinations.  Furthermore, you can give ‘alternative medicine’ treatments to those badly affected and see how it works. To view the results immediately, you can speed up the game or slow it down at your disposal.

If you have a Twitch account and you want to present the game to your viewers, you can freely integrate it. Just go to the game folder you downloaded, click the ‘TwitchConnect' text file and simply place the related information. It will then be automatically connected to your steam channel. Keep in mind that this simulator bases infections, transmissions, conditions, and results of Covid-19 on the US CDC statistics.

Raise Coronavirus awareness

Covid Simulator is a timely game that can help you give a real demonstration of how fast and contagious coronavirus is. By adjusting the number of employees, infected, masked, and vaccinated in one workplace, you'll get an instant result of each modification. Hoping to heighten government and each of its citizen's awareness of the pandemic, that's the main goal of this 2D sandbox play.
